4.2.5  µP Control 
 
Control between the microprocessor and the main board is accomplished via the 
RPM.  The RPM functions are: 
 
• Processor interface 
• MAM interface 
•  8 bit bus interface (MTB411, MCG426, MST429A, IIC) 
• Serial interface 
• Min-Max Computation 
• Histogram 
•  RPM is configured at boot up by the processor.  The RPM configuration program 
is stored in the flash memory. 
 
4.2.6 Trigger
 
 
  The different trigger couplings are : 
 
• DC 
•  AC   : cut off frequency is almost 7.5 Hz. 
•  LF REJ  : single pole high pass filter with a cut off frequency at 50 
    kHz. 
•  HF REJ  : single pole low pass filter with a cut off frequency at 50 kHz. 
•  HF  : frequency divider by four. 
  
 
Analog Controls 
 
A sample and hold fed by the precision DAC provides the threshold levels. A 
precision DAC is also used for a successive approximation ADC which measures 
Probus inputs, temperature, etc. 
 
   
4.2.7  Analog to Digital Converter 
 
  Introduction  
 
  The analog to digital converter system does the signal conversion to 8 bits, using  
  the following circuits: 
   
•  HSY632: Hybrid switching AMP 2 in 4 out.  
•  HAM631: Hybrid ADC 1GS/s with 4Mb memory.  Provide 83 MHz clock for 
memory and refresh for DRAM
